原创 七步搞定man中文版

1..獲取源碼中文包wget https://src.fedoraproject.org/repo/pkgs/man-pages-zh-CN/manpages-zh-1.5.1.tar.gz/13275fd039de8788b15151c8

原创 自己收集的nginx優化配置

server_tokens off; #關閉版本號keepalive_timeout 65 180; #設置超時是180秒client_header_timeout 80; #指定請求頭的超時時間 client_bod

原创 一鍵安裝nginx

系統版本CentOS release 6.9 (Final)2.6.32-696.el6.x86_64 x86_64#安裝pcre pcre-devel [root@web01 ~]# yum install pcre pcre-devel

原创 SVN搭建

**環境準備 [root@lb01 ~]# cat /etc/redhat-release CentOS release 6.9 (Final) [root@lb01 ~]# uname -r 2.6.32-696.el6.x86_64

原创 防止SSH暴力破解及鎖定文件系統

新入職沒到兩個月Linux服務器就出現問題了。給外國***ssh暴力破解,然後安裝挖礦病毒,導致cpu滿了,遠程都鏈接不上,只能重裝系統,重裝完系統自己寫了一個防止暴力破解的腳本設置了定時任務,鎖定了關鍵的文件。查看/var/log/sec

原创 機架圖拿走不謝

原创 ZABBIX企業微信新版告警

企業微信註冊地址https://work.weixin.qq.com/第一步企業微信註冊 第二步配置企業微信記錄好企業ID 點擊通訊錄添加一個部門和成員 添加完管理員需要記錄管理員賬號我們添加成員需要記錄成員ID 創建應用 創建完成後記錄

原创 網站防篡改腳本

這是我生產中所用的防篡改腳本需要的拿走點贊. 掃描定義的數組目錄的所有文件的MD5值,然後在用下面個腳本對比 1.2.2.4 掃描deploy目錄的md5值腳本 [root@localhost scripts]# cat md5sum_ch

原创 簡單安裝NFS服務端和客戶端

[root@nfs01 ~]# cat /etc/redhat-release =》查看操作系統CentOS release 6.9 (Final)[root@nfs01 ~]# uname -r =》查看操作系統內核2.6.32-6

原创 二、Git使用GitHub託管項目

一、GitHub簡介GitHub是一個分佈式的版本控制系統,最初由Linus Torvalds編寫,用作Linux內核代碼的管理。在推出後,Git在其它項目中也取得了很大成功,尤其是在Ruby社區中。目前,包括Rubinius、Merb和B

原创 parted命令分區

[root@KING ~]# parted /dev/sdb1 =》進行分區(parted) mklabel gpt =》通過mklabel調整分區表,調整爲gpt類型 Warning: The existing disk label on

原创 Linux開機啓動流程描述

1、BIOS自檢檢查服務器各類硬件是否正常如(主板、CPU、內存、硬盤等)自檢通過後,默認一般是硬盤啓動。2、MBR引導硬盤的0柱面0磁道1扇區的前446字節3、grup引導菜單/etc/grub.conf  4、加載內核kernel運行I

原创 週期性定時備份及郵件通知管理員

週期性定時備份:每天晚上00點整在Web服務器A上打包備份網站程序目錄並通過rsync命令推送到服務器B上備份保留。具體要求如下:1、Web服務器A和備份服務器B的備份目錄必須都爲backup2、Web服務器站點目錄爲(/var/www/h

原创 一、Git系列安裝

一、GIt簡介 Git是一個開源的分佈式版本控制系統,用以有效、高速的處理從很小到非常大的項目版本管理。Git 是 Linus Torvalds 爲了幫助管理 Linux 內核開發而開發的一個開放源碼的版本控制軟件。 二、Git的優勢(來自

原创 rsync服務端和客戶端配置自動化配置腳本

系統版本CentOS release 6.9 (Final)2.6.32-696.el6.x86_64 x86_64 rsync 服務端IP:172.16.1.41 計算機名:backuprsync客戶端IP:172.16.1.31